About us
Transmutex is a Geneva-based start-up founded in 2019. We aim at reinventing nuclear energy by designing START to optimize the transmutation of long‑lived nuclear waste. The innovative combination of particle accelerators and fuel, based on existing long‑lived radioactive waste, will let us develop energy processes that will be intrinsically safe, will reduce the stockpile of long‑lived waste, are resistant to proliferation, and will be cost competitive.
